データベース管理システムそれは何のためですか?

Un データベース管理システム システムを使いたいときは重要なことです。この記事でそれに関連するすべてを学びましょう。

データベース-マネージャー-システム-2

データベースマネージャのさまざまなシステム。 その頭字語はSGBDです。

データベース管理システムとは何ですか?

これらは、使用されるさまざまなデータを最良の方法で作成または処理し、銀行またはデータベースを作成するように設計されたさまざまなプログラムまたはソフトウェアです。 データベースは、ユーザーまたはシステム自体が作成するすべての情報のストアです。

彼らは何のために?

これらのデータストアを作成するための基盤として機能するアプリケーションを使用すると、ユーザーは必要に応じてすべての情報を編集および使用することもできます。 データストアの変更は、徹底的な変更のために、プログラミング言語によって行うこともできます。

DBMSは、誤って削除された場合や、ウイルスによってシステムの一部が損傷した場合に、失われた情報を回復するのに最適です。 通常、それらはそれらの使用をサポートするツールを持っており、何らかのタイプのエラーが発生した場合にユーザーがレポートを作成できるようにするだけでなく、視覚的な手段で情報を表します。

これらのツールの利点は、システムへの入力に問題がないさまざまなユーザーにとっての優れたアクセス容量です。 同様に、これらの拠点に存在するすべての情報は完全に機密であり、第三者による侵入を回避します。

それらはどこで使用できますか?

データベースシステムは、その優れた機能のためにリソースを大量に消費します。 それらは大量のRAMとストレージメモリを消費する傾向があるため、二重処理と大容量メモリを備えたメモリを使用することをお勧めします。

システムは、NAS、DAS、およびSANに保存できます。 NASストレージはネットワーク上のすべての情報を格納するシステムであり、DASはハードディスクストレージとして機能し、SANはシステム内のすべてを格納するように設計されたソフトウェアアーキテクチャによって作成されたストレージです。

データベース管理システムは何で構成されていますか?

情報の作成と保存のためのこのような包括的なシステムであるDBMSは、その操作を支援するために、システムエンジン、データ定義、操作システム、アプリケーション生成システム、および管理システムなどのさまざまなコンポーネントを必要とします。

モーター

彼は、データベース管理システムから要求されたアクションを実行し、データベースへの入力と情報の管理を管理して、保存されたデータを表現できるようにします。

データ定義システム

データ定義者は、保存された情報の辞書を作成し、情報をファイルに整理できるようにするものです。

取り扱いシステム

重要な操作システムにより、情報の変換が可能になります。つまり、データベースから情報を編集、削除、または変更できます。 情報を使用する最初の連絡先はここにあるため、これはユーザーが最初に連絡する連絡先です。

アプリケーションジェネレータシステム

アプリケーションジェネレータシステムは、プログラミングコードとデータインターフェイスを使用するため、プログラムの生成を可能にします。つまり、アプリケーション全体の完全な開発を可能にします。

管理システム

ここから、データシステム内のすべての情報が処理され、ユーザーは、情報が失われた場合に苦情を申し立てたり、一部の情報を回復したりすることができます。

データベースマネージャのシステムタイプ

データベースにはさまざまなタイプの管理システムがあり、さまざまな特性と機能があり、最終的にはインフォメーションストアを形成できます。

データベース-マネージャー-システム-3

Microsoft SQL サーバー

これは、Windowsオペレーティングシステムに含まれているデータ管理システムであるため、Microsoftがすでにサービスとして提供しているツールです。 ベースとして機能するコード言語はTransact-SQLです。これは、体系化された検索言語であり、システムの構築を順序付けることができます。

SQL Serverは、視覚媒体を使用してシステムとデータベースによって実行されたアクティビティを表示するため、使用が複雑ではありません。 また、Windowsとの接続により、オペレーティングシステムを拡張し、使用される情報を保護することができます。

SQL Server管理システムは、エラーや障害なしに品質情報を保存して提供します。 エラーが発生した場合は、データとオプションをリセットして問題を処理できます。

PostgreSQL

これはオープンソースのデータ管理システムです。つまり、データベースが最適化されるように変更できます。 その方向はオブジェクトに向かっています。つまり、現実のものをエミュレートするのに役立つ非現実的な手段です。 ここの情報は視覚的です。

オープンソースであるため、システムの速度を低下させることなく、さまざまな量の情報を使用できます。 そのプログラミング言語は多様であり、その高度な開発のおかげで、サーバーをより適切に最適化するマルチバージョンコントロールを使用しています。

サイズが大きいため、すべての情報を処理し、さらに処理するすべてのものを規制するエンジンを使用する必要があります。 プログラムが制限されないように、XNUMX進数およびXNUMX進数のコードで言語を使用できます。

これは最も経済的なコードであり、誰でも使用して作業することができます。 さらに、さまざまなプラットフォームやデータベース編集システムでの作業が可能になり、はるかに使いやすくなります。

MySQL

人間のニーズに適応できるため、最も完全で使いやすいデータ管理システムのXNUMXつです。 制御が簡単なため、ユーザーはWebアプリケーションに最適なデータベースを作成でき、個人が問題や不便を感じることなくデータを管理および入力できます。

MySQLはほぼすべてのコード言語を適応させ、データベースシステムのより良い構造化を可能にします。 システムが最適化されているため、異なるデータを同時に使用または編集できます。

この要素を使用すると、アプリケーションをクラッシュさせることなく、複数のユーザーが編集に参加したり、コードベースを使用したりできます。

この記事が気に入ったら、ぜひお読みください。 «MVCとは何ですか? このソフトウェアアーキテクチャを理解してください!»、このタイプのソフトウェアとその仕組みに関する完全な記事。

https://www.youtube.com/watch?v=4BjnytBHqwI


コメントを残す

あなたのメールアドレスが公開されることはありません。 必須フィールドには付いています *

*

*

  1. データの責任者:Actualidadブログ
  2. データの目的:SPAMの制御、コメント管理。
  3. 正当化:あなたの同意
  4. データの伝達:法的義務がある場合を除き、データが第三者に伝達されることはありません。
  5. データストレージ:Occentus Networks(EU)がホストするデータベース
  6. 権利:いつでも情報を制限、回復、削除できます。